<?xml version="1.0" encoding="UTF-8" ?>
|
<!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
|
"http://mybatis.org/dtd/mybatis-3-mapper.dtd">
|
<mapper namespace="com.ruoyi.system.mapper.ImageDataMapper">
|
|
<resultMap type="ImageData" id="ImageDataResult">
|
<result property="id" column="id"/>
|
<result property="dOrdIDDt" column="DOrdIDDt"/>
|
<result property="sOrdIDDt" column="SOrdIDDt"/>
|
<result property="imageType" column="ImageType"/>
|
<result property="imageUrl" column="ImageUrl"/>
|
<result property="imageUrls" column="ImageUrls"/>
|
<result property="imageDeg" column="ImageDeg"/>
|
<result property="upImageTime" column="UpImageTime"/>
|
<result property="upImageOAid" column="UpImageOAid"/>
|
<result property="imageDel" column="ImageDel"/>
|
<result property="isAP" column="isAP"/>
|
<result property="isAP_ID" column="isAP_ID"/>
|
<result property="isAP_Time" column="isAP_Time"/>
|
</resultMap>
|
|
<sql id="selectImageDataVo">
|
select id, DOrdIDDt, SOrdIDDt, ImageType, ImageUrl, ImageUrls, ImageDeg, UpImageTime, UpImageOAid, ImageDel, isAP, isAP_ID, isAP_Time
|
from ImageData
|
</sql>
|
|
<select id="selectImageDataList" parameterType="ImageData" resultMap="ImageDataResult">
|
<include refid="selectImageDataVo"/>
|
<where>
|
<if test="dOrdIDDt != null "> and DOrdIDDt = #{dOrdIDDt}</if>
|
<if test="sOrdIDDt != null "> and SOrdIDDt = #{sOrdIDDt}</if>
|
<if test="imageType != null "> and ImageType = #{imageType}</if>
|
<if test="imageUrl != null and imageUrl != ''"> and ImageUrl like concat('%', #{imageUrl}, '%')</if>
|
<if test="imageUrls != null and imageUrls != ''"> and ImageUrls like concat('%', #{imageUrls}, '%')</if>
|
<if test="imageDeg != null "> and ImageDeg = #{imageDeg}</if>
|
<if test="upImageTime != null "> and UpImageTime = #{upImageTime}</if>
|
<if test="upImageOAid != null "> and UpImageOAid = #{upImageOAid}</if>
|
<if test="imageDel != null "> and ImageDel = #{imageDel}</if>
|
<if test="isAP != null "> and isAP = #{isAP}</if>
|
<if test="isAP_ID != null "> and isAP_ID = #{isAP_ID}</if>
|
<if test="isAP_Time != null "> and isAP_Time = #{isAP_Time}</if>
|
</where>
|
</select>
|
|
<select id="selectImageDataById" parameterType="Long" resultMap="ImageDataResult">
|
<include refid="selectImageDataVo"/>
|
where id = #{id}
|
</select>
|
|
<select id="selectImageDataByDOrdIDDt" parameterType="Long" resultMap="ImageDataResult">
|
<include refid="selectImageDataVo"/>
|
where DOrdIDDt = #{dOrdIDDt}
|
</select>
|
|
<select id="selectImageDataBySOrdIDDt" parameterType="Long" resultMap="ImageDataResult">
|
<include refid="selectImageDataVo"/>
|
where SOrdIDDt = #{sOrdIDDt}
|
</select>
|
|
<insert id="insertImageData" parameterType="ImageData" useGeneratedKeys="true" keyProperty="id">
|
insert into ImageData
|
<trim prefix="(" suffix=")" suffixOverrides=",">
|
<if test="dOrdIDDt != null">DOrdIDDt,</if>
|
<if test="sOrdIDDt != null">SOrdIDDt,</if>
|
<if test="imageType != null">ImageType,</if>
|
<if test="imageUrl != null">ImageUrl,</if>
|
<if test="imageUrls != null">ImageUrls,</if>
|
<if test="imageDeg != null">ImageDeg,</if>
|
<if test="upImageTime != null">UpImageTime,</if>
|
<if test="upImageOAid != null">UpImageOAid,</if>
|
<if test="imageDel != null">ImageDel,</if>
|
<if test="isAP != null">isAP,</if>
|
<if test="isAP_ID != null">isAP_ID,</if>
|
<if test="isAP_Time != null">isAP_Time,</if>
|
</trim>
|
<trim prefix="values (" suffix=")" suffixOverrides=",">
|
<if test="dOrdIDDt != null">#{dOrdIDDt},</if>
|
<if test="sOrdIDDt != null">#{sOrdIDDt},</if>
|
<if test="imageType != null">#{imageType},</if>
|
<if test="imageUrl != null">#{imageUrl},</if>
|
<if test="imageUrls != null">#{imageUrls},</if>
|
<if test="imageDeg != null">#{imageDeg},</if>
|
<if test="upImageTime != null">#{upImageTime},</if>
|
<if test="upImageOAid != null">#{upImageOAid},</if>
|
<if test="imageDel != null">#{imageDel},</if>
|
<if test="isAP != null">#{isAP},</if>
|
<if test="isAP_ID != null">#{isAP_ID},</if>
|
<if test="isAP_Time != null">#{isAP_Time},</if>
|
</trim>
|
</insert>
|
|
<update id="updateImageData" parameterType="ImageData">
|
update ImageData
|
<trim prefix="SET" suffixOverrides=",">
|
<if test="dOrdIDDt != null">DOrdIDDt = #{dOrdIDDt},</if>
|
<if test="sOrdIDDt != null">SOrdIDDt = #{sOrdIDDt},</if>
|
<if test="imageType != null">ImageType = #{imageType},</if>
|
<if test="imageUrl != null">ImageUrl = #{imageUrl},</if>
|
<if test="imageUrls != null">ImageUrls = #{imageUrls},</if>
|
<if test="imageDeg != null">ImageDeg = #{imageDeg},</if>
|
<if test="upImageTime != null">UpImageTime = #{upImageTime},</if>
|
<if test="upImageOAid != null">UpImageOAid = #{upImageOAid},</if>
|
<if test="imageDel != null">ImageDel = #{imageDel},</if>
|
<if test="isAP != null">isAP = #{isAP},</if>
|
<if test="isAP_ID != null">isAP_ID = #{isAP_ID},</if>
|
<if test="isAP_Time != null">isAP_Time = #{isAP_Time},</if>
|
</trim>
|
where id = #{id}
|
</update>
|
|
<delete id="deleteImageDataById" parameterType="Long">
|
delete from ImageData where id = #{id}
|
</delete>
|
|
<delete id="deleteImageDataByIds" parameterType="String">
|
delete from ImageData where id in
|
<foreach item="id" collection="array" open="(" separator="," close=")">
|
#{id}
|
</foreach>
|
</delete>
|
</mapper>
|